Katie Price, the controversial British reality TV star, is making headlines once again, but this time, it's not about her personal life or her business ventures. Instead, the focus is on her daughter, Princess, and the potential for a family reunion on the small screen. According to sources, Katie has been filming scenes for Princess' ITV reality show, marking a significant shift in their relationship and a possible new chapter for the family.
This development comes as a surprise to many, considering the recent history of tension between Katie and Princess' father, Peter Andre. The pair have been at odds for 17 years, with a public feud that even affected Princess' debut TV project, 'The Princess Diaries'. Last year, Katie was notably banned from participating in the show, which was a disappointment to her, as she wanted to be involved in her daughter's success.
However, all seems to be changing now. Since February, when Katie and Peter called a truce, the atmosphere has shifted. Princess has hinted at a potential reconciliation between her parents, stating that they have agreed to be 'fine' with each other. This has led to a new era for the family, with Katie now being welcomed back into Princess' life and, by extension, the show.
